Используя Mocha / Chai, как я могу протестировать функцию, не запуская ее? - PullRequest
0 голосов
/ 10 октября 2018

Это может быть простой вопрос, но у меня есть функция, которая записывает в функцию конфигурации при вызове.Я не хочу писать в функцию конфигурации из набора тестов, так как мне приблизить это с помощью тестов Mocha / Chai?Хуки до / после не будут работать, потому что они просто ждут, пока не запустится функция, верно?Должен ли я использовать заглушки?Новичок в этом тестировании, спасибо за любую помощь!

1 Ответ

0 голосов
/ 10 октября 2018

Не видя ваш код, я не знаю наверняка, но возможно было бы сделать фиктивную функцию конфигурации только для теста, и ваш набор тестов должен запускать

также ... до запуска перед каждымтест и после прогонов после каждого теста.Таким образом, вы можете настроить перед каждым тестом и очистить после каждого теста

...